Homemade Slime & Goop: 2 Easy Craft Recipes for Kids by Mike Prochaska

My kids refuse to play outside when it’s cold, so I'm always looking for new things to make at home for them to explore. Slime and goop are two are the easiest things to make.
For slime you’ll need:
- 1 cup clear glue
- 1 cup water
- 1 cup liquid starch
- food coloring
- glitter (optional)
Here’s how to make it:
- Combine all the ingredients.
- Store in an airtight container.
For goop you’ll need:
- 1 cup cornstarch
- 1/2 cup water
- food coloring
Here’s how to make it:
- Mix together cornstarch and water.
- Add water slowly until the mixture is thick.
- Add a few drops of food coloring to mixture.
